What I Check First: Table Size and Drop Length
The first thing I always check is the size of the table. A standard 6 ft table is usually about 72 inches long and 30 inches wide. From there, I decide how much of a drop I want on each side. If I want a casual look, I may choose a shorter drop. If I want a more formal or elegant appearance, I prefer a longer drop that reaches closer to the floor.
Choosing the Right Material
Material matters a lot in my buying decision. If I want something easy to clean, I usually go for polyester or a polyester blend. If I want a more upscale look, I may choose cotton, linen, or a textured fabric. For outdoor events or quick cleanup, I often prefer vinyl or stain-resistant options. I always think about how much use the cloth will get and how much care I’m willing to give it.
Picking the Best Fit
I never buy a table cloth without checking the fit. Some are designed as fitted covers, while others drape loosely over the table. For a clean and professional look, I often like fitted or stretch table covers because they stay in place better. For weddings, dinners, or decorative displays, I usually prefer a traditional draped cloth.

Ease of Cleaning
I always pay attention to maintenance. If I’m using the table cloth often, I want one that is machine washable and wrinkle-resistant. For one-time events, I may not mind a disposable option. I’ve learned that easy-care fabrics save me time and effort, especially when I need the cloth to look good again quickly.
Durability and Quality
In my experience, a table cloth should feel sturdy enough to handle regular use. I look at stitching, fabric thickness, and how well the edges are finished. A well-made cloth lasts longer and keeps its shape better after washing. If I’m spending more, I want to know I’m getting something that will hold up over time.
When I Choose Specialty Features
Sometimes I look for extra features like water resistance, stain resistance, or elastic corners. These are especially helpful when I’m hosting outdoors or serving food. If I want the cloth to stay secure during a busy event, I find that these small details make a big difference.
